A course on the fundamental principles of heat transfer with a broad range of engineering applications. The classic modes of heat transfer, steady state and transient conduction, natural and forced convection, and radiation, will be emphasized. Both numerical and analytical solutions are discussed and illustrated. Application to problems associated with both mechanical and electronic engineering will be demonstrated through problems such as those related to the heating and cooling of buildings and the cooling of electronic equipment. Prerequisite: Math 201 and Permission of instructor
